Factors Affecting Shelf Life

The shelf life of chocolate chip cookie dough is influenced by several key factors:

  • Ingredients: The type and quality of ingredients used in the dough play a significant role. Eggs and dairy products, for example, contain moisture that can promote spoilage.
  • Temperature: Refrigeration slows down the growth of bacteria, extending the dough’s shelf life. The ideal temperature for storing cookie dough is 35-40°F (2-4°C).
  • Air Exposure: Exposure to air can introduce moisture and bacteria, leading to spoilage. Proper storage techniques, such as wrapping the dough tightly, are essential.

Signs of Spoiled Dough

Discard your chocolate chip cookie dough if you notice any of these signs of spoilage:

  • Mold Growth: Visible mold or discoloration indicates that the dough is unsafe to consume.
  • Sour Odor: A sour or rancid smell is a sign of bacterial growth.
  • Slimy Texture: A slimy or sticky texture indicates that the dough has become too moist and is no longer edible.

Q: Can I store chocolate chip cookie dough at room temperature?
A: No, chocolate chip cookie dough should always be refrigerated to prevent spoilage.

Q: How long can I freeze chocolate chip cookie dough?
A: Unbaked dough balls can be frozen for up to 3 months.

Q: Can I bake chocolate chip cookie dough directly from the freezer?
A: Yes, but it may require longer baking times. Thaw the dough slightly before baking for best results.

Q: How do I know if my chocolate chip cookie dough has gone bad?
A: Look for signs of mold, sour odor, or slimy texture.

Q: Can I eat raw chocolate chip cookie dough?
A: No, raw cookie dough contains raw eggs and flour, which can pose health risks.
